Responsibilities
  • Oversee the daily operations of Housing and Residence Life campus and apartment offices to provide a high-quality, student-centered residential experience.
  • Develop, implement, and continuously improve operational policies, procedures, and service standards.
  • Manage key inventories, including bedroom, specialty, and high-value master keys.
  • Monitor operational performance and establish meaningful metrics that support service excellence and informed decision-making.
  • Analyze trends, assess outcomes, and identify opportunities to enhance efficiency, student satisfaction, safety, and community well-being.
  • Partner with Residential Education, Residential Student Services, Facilities Planning and Operations, Conference and Event Services, Parking and Transportation Services, and other campus stakeholders to coordinate critical housing operations.
  • Support major departmental initiatives including opening, closing, break housing, occupancy management, health and safety inspections, and student communications.
  • Advise colleagues on operational procedures and ensure compliance with University, Division, and departmental policies.
  • Collaborate on residential assessment processes, including room damage charges, key replacement fees, and other student housing-related financial transactions.
  • Analyze operational needs, recommend solutions, and contribute to strategic planning efforts that support future student housing initiatives.
  • Represent Housing and Residence Life on University committees, stakeholder groups, and operational planning teams.
  • Provide direct leadership and supervision for Campus Office Staff Assistants and indirect oversight of student staff members.
